"تحمیل ظلم با وجدان آسوده برای اخلاق‌گرایان لذت‌بخش است به همین دلیل جهنم را اختراع کردند"

Bertrand Russell

Simplified Meaning:

People who think they are very moral or righteous can sometimes take pleasure in being cruel because they believe they are doing it for a good reason. When someone is convinced they are right, they might not feel bad about causing others to suffer; in fact, they might enjoy it because they think it serves a higher purpose. For example, in history, there have been people who justified torture or harsh punishments because they believed it was for the greater good or to save others from evil. The idea of Hell is used here to show that some moralists might feel satisfied with the idea of eternal punishment for those they consider wicked. This harsh approach shows how people can sometimes use their beliefs to justify harming others. To avoid this, it's important to question our own actions and consider if we're truly being fair or just using our beliefs as an excuse to be unkind.
